It was one of the biggest labor wins in decades, against one of the most powerful companies in the world. On Friday, workers at Amazon’s JFK8 facility in Staten Island voted to form a union. On the road to this victory, they faced terminations, arrests, and other obstacles set for them by Amazon’s union-busting campaign.
